As generative artificial intelligence progressively evolves from static text prompts into natural bidirectional voice interactions, Google announces a major expansion. The technology giant is officially rolling out powerful live voice capabilities across the Google Workspace ecosystem. Features previously confined to beta testing, including Gmail Live, Docs Live, and Keep Live, are now generally available to paid subscribers of Google AI plans.
This strategic update demonstrates Google’s ambition. The company aims to seamlessly extend the natural conversational experience of Gemini Live into the essential email and document tools relied upon by billions globally.
Gmail Live: Contextual Email Conversation Assistant
Introduced for testing in June, Gmail Live fundamentally transforms traditional keyword-based email search logic. Users can now interrogate their inbox using natural, spoken phrasing. For instance, a user might ask when their child’s next school event occurs. The system accurately extracts information from messages using advanced natural language processing. Furthermore, it retains contextual memory for continuous conversations. If the user immediately follows up by asking what supplies are required for the field trip, the system provides an accurate answer based on the preceding context.
Mirroring authentic human dialogue, users can interrupt the system mid-response, alter conversation topics, or pivot questions at any time. To guarantee reliability and prevent artificial intelligence hallucinations, Gmail Live displays a real-time transcript on the screen. It also appends direct source links to the original emails. Currently, this capability is rolling out to Android and iOS users subscribed to Google AI Plus, Pro, and Ultra tiers.
Docs Live and Keep Live: Bridging Data Silos
On the content creation front, Docs Live and Keep Live exhibit exceptional cross-application synergy.
Docs Live: For professionals drafting proposals or reports, Docs Live assists in organizing thoughts and structuring documents entirely through voice dialogue. More importantly, upon receiving user authorization, it bridges internal Google data silos. It seamlessly aggregates information across Google Drive, Google Chat, Gmail, and web search results. The system automatically generates a comprehensive draft synthesizing multiple sources. This specific feature is currently available to Android and iOS users on Google AI Pro and Ultra plans.
Keep Live: This feature elevates voice memos to the realm of implicit intent recognition. When a user dictates an extensive grocery list without issuing explicit instructions, the AI automatically categorizes ingredients into structured groups like pesto pasta supplies. Presently, Keep Live remains exclusive to Pro and Ultra subscribers on the Android platform.
